How Do I See Emergency Alert History on Android?
If you’re wondering how to see emergency alert history on Android, you’ve come to the right place. This feature has been on Android devices for years, but the latest developer preview adds a new feature to the notification center: an emergency alert history list. Here you can see which of your alerts were accidentally dismissed. Once you’ve found your emergency alert history, you can choose to enable or disable them.
To see the past emergency alerts, go into your phone’s Settings menu. From there, select Emergency Alerts. The menu’s title was formerly “Mobile broadcast settings” but is now referred to as “Emergency Alerts.” Once there, tap on the “history” icon to see the previous alerts. Where Do I Find Emergency Contacts on Android?
There are several places to add emergency contacts on your Android phone. These places will show up in your Settings app. To add emergency contacts, go to Settings, then tap the Emergency information option.
